Whole Foods Market, CC & FP HSH Coconut Curry Cauliflower Salad, SOLD BY THE POUND, CLEAR PLASTIC CONTAINERS.
Recalled by Whole Foods Market
Classification
Class I — Dangerous or defective products that predictably could cause serious health problems or death.
Reason for Recall
Whole Foods Market is recalling CC & FP HSH Coconut Curry Cauliflower Salad because an undeclared allergen, almonds, was mistakenly included in the salad kit.
